PtokaX 0.4.1.0 released...
 

News:

29 December 2022 - PtokaX 0.5.3.0 (20th anniversary edition) released...
11 April 2017 - PtokaX 0.5.2.2 released...
8 April 2015 Anti child and anti pedo pr0n scripts are not allowed anymore on this board!
28 September 2015 - PtokaX 0.5.2.1 for Windows 10 IoT released...
3 September 2015 - PtokaX 0.5.2.1 released...
16 August 2015 - PtokaX 0.5.2.0 released...
1 August 2015 - Crowdfunding for ADC protocol support in PtokaX ended. Clearly nobody want ADC support...
30 June 2015 - PtokaX 0.5.1.0 released...
30 April 2015 Crowdfunding for ADC protocol support in PtokaX
26 April 2015 New support hub!
20 February 2015 - PtokaX 0.5.0.3 released...
13 April 2014 - PtokaX 0.5.0.2 released...
23 March 2014 - PtokaX testing version 0.5.0.1 build 454 is available.
04 March 2014 - PtokaX.org sites were temporary down because of DDOS attacks and issues with hosting service provider.

Main Menu

PtokaX 0.4.1.0 released...

Started by PPK, 01 June, 2008, 19:58:27

Previous topic - Next topic

0 Members and 1 Guest are viewing this topic.

PPK

New PtokaX is here:
Win32 GUI (like older PtokaX).
Win32 service/console.
Win64 service/console.
PosiX source (was tested on Linux/FreeBSD).

Quote from: Changelog...
Added: Core.ResumeAccepts() to resume listening thread(s) when they are suspended.
Added: 2 level limit of received kB of data from user per time.
Added: Second deflood level for most old defloods.
Added: 2 level ConnectToMe and RevConectToMe deflood.
Added: 2 level search reply deflood.
Added: Main chat, private message and search intervals.
Added: Profile permissions for no CTM/RCTM/SR defloods.
Added: Profile permissions for no received kB of data deflood from user.
Added: Profile permissions for no Chat/PM/Search intervals.
Added: Command length limits for MyINFO/CTM/RCTM/SR.
Added: Hub name to PtokaX window caption.
Added: Max connected users limit from same IP + profile permission for that.
Added: Core.GetUsers returning online users with given IP.
Added: Minimum reconnect time + profile permission for that.
Added: Profile rename to gui.
Added: ScriptMan.GetScript() to lua interface.
Added: IP-to-Country support.
Added: sCountryCode to user table in lua.
Added: IP2Country to lua with functions to get country code and country name.
Added: Country code to string returned by !getinfo command.
Added: ScriptMan.Refresh() to lua interface.
Added: Option to log script errors.
Added: -c command line parameter to service/nix version to set config directory.
Added: -d command line parameter to nix version to run as daemon.
Added: When PtokaX is terminated on nix by signal then it is saved to log.
Added: Script memory usage to !getscripts.
Added: Few working hublist register addresses.
Fixed: Initial temp ban year in gui was always 2007 instead of actual year.
Fixed: Crash in gui version on ScriptMan.MoveUp and ScriptMan.MoveDown when script use them in OnStartup and scripts window is opened (thx Z˙gđ?? and Twisted-devil for report).
Fixed: Never ending loop caused by multiple script processing when using MoveDown (thx Z˙gđ?? for report).
Fixed: Lua was able to change language to not existant one (thx CrazyGuy for report).
Fixed: Crash on exit when default hub-security nick was used (thx ']['yphoon for report).
Fixed: Crash on loading xml file with comments (thx Rag3Rac3r for report).
Fixed: Some ScriptMan functions not working in OnStartup (thx CrazyGuy for report).
Changed: Core.SuspendAccepts can be now used without value to suspend listening thread(s).
Changed: When user send incorrect ip in CTM/Search is now disconnected.
Changed: Chat commands to ban ip now cause disconnect of all users with that ip address.
Changed: UDP port now can be disabled by set it to 0 and it is disabled by default.
Changed: Default profile permissions.
Improved: Message when user send incorrect ip in CTM/Search now contains ip from command, user ip.
Rewritten: Deflood internals, less code, maybe better performance, fixed multiple bugs in old deflood.
Rewritten: Threads and critical sections from borland components to clean winapi.
Rewritten: Nick hashtables (for userlist, reglist, nickbanlist) for better performance.
Rewritten: Last few borland components in core replaced with winapi calls.
Rewritten: Receiving of data to UDP port, moved from main thread to new thread.
Removed: Reading of old ini and dat config files.
New version: Version for windows without gui running from console or as windows service.
New version: Version for posix compatible os (tested on Linux x86, Linux x86-64, freeBSD x86).
New version: x86-64 version for windows without gui running from console or as windows service.
"Most of you are familiar with the virtues of a programmer. There are three, of course: laziness, impatience, and hubris." - Larry Wall

Psycho_Chihuahua

#1
Mirrored on Mirror Site and in Download database
PtokaxWiki ?PtokaX Mirror + latest Libs

01100001011011000111001101101111001000000110101101101110011011110111011101101110001000000110000101110011001000000101010001101111011010110110111101101100011011110111001101101000

?[-?Genius?-]?

Nice One :)

Tankx you. Ptokax rulexxx hehehe

Herodes

Good going ppk. Nice work, keep it up!

electronic_Psycho

GMorNing  ;D

Good work ppk :-) like allwayes! thanks You for it.  ;)

Tommy666

Great work! :D

Thanks very much!!! ;D

CriszZ

It's Stupid  ???   Try >>>   >>>>>     dchub://back-up.sytes.net

Jorgo

I've run into a slight problem. When "Keep slow users online" is unchecked, external bots which connect via localhost are immediately disconnected. I'm talking specifically about Mutor's WebReg application and Koninglats Hublink Bot.

Either that option is doing something other than the name suggests or it's a bug, since there is no faster connection than a local connection :P

PPK

They are disconnected and in udp-debug is message why. Because only bots are disconnected then they must doing something wrong on login, because when not then normal users will be disconnected too  :P I can't test because i don't have that bots ::)
"Most of you are familiar with the virtues of a programmer. There are three, of course: laziness, impatience, and hubris." - Larry Wall

Jorgo

#9
Who is udp-debug and what has he done to my PC? Seriously, I've set UDP to 0, and the message I get is:

[18:56] <HubSecurity> Operator's IceStats 1.0 commands enabled. Right click hub tab or user list for menu.
Disconnected from: 127.0.0.1:44445
Connecting Synchronously...
Connection reset by 127.0.0.1:44445
Socket Error: 103
Socket failed to connect to: 127.0.0.1:44445

In the firewall, the webregbot is coming up as having source IP 0.0.0.0 - it works if I let the bot connect to 192.168.1.201 instead of 127.0.0.1. Now, who do I blame? :P

Jorgo

Myself, I guess, for blocking the Loopback zone  :-[

WoodsieLord

Excuse me, I entered the forum after google gave me no answers. I used the search function and still nothing. I cant find any info on the changelog either: What happened to the "main chat log" option? I run the new 0.4 version for a week and I need to have access to such a log and then I remembered that I never check such an option while configuring the new version. I went to check that out and I can't find the option. Am I cray and darn blind?

thanks for the response.

CrazyGuy

Quote from: WoodsieLord on 17 June, 2008, 22:46:12
Excuse me, I entered the forum after google gave me no answers. I used the search function and still nothing. I cant find any info on the changelog either: What happened to the "main chat log" option? I run the new 0.4 version for a week and I need to have access to such a log and then I remembered that I never check such an option while configuring the new version. I went to check that out and I can't find the option. Am I cray and darn blind?

thanks for the response.

Quote from: PtokaX_0.4.0.0_Changelog
Removed: Few things was lost on settings rewrite (chat log, nick rule, webserver...).

Psycho_Chihuahua

PtokaxWiki ?PtokaX Mirror + latest Libs

01100001011011000111001101101111001000000110101101101110011011110111011101101110001000000110000101110011001000000101010001101111011010110110111101101100011011110111001101101000

SMF spam blocked by CleanTalk